Insulated glass units

Double-glazed glass that is insulated offers the same benefits as single pane windows but with greater durability and energy efficiency. They provide better sound insulation, lower heat loss, condensation, and also less heat loss.

An insulated glass unit consists of two or more panes of glass separated by a gas-filled chamber. The cavity is filled could be done with air or argon, or any other gas. The thermal resistance of the unit can be increased by adding a gas to the cavity.

Argon and krypton are noble gases that are non-toxic and can increase the u-value for the unit. These gases are more dense and less likely to conduct heat better than air. They are also nonconductive, meaning they stop the solar heat from being transmitted.

There are a variety of types of insulated glass units. They can be made from glass with thicknesses ranging from three to 10 mm. Some contain structural foam between the glass panes. Another popular type is laminated glass.

A spacer bar, typically made from aluminum, keeps the glass panes separated. This ensures that the full insulation effect of the insulated glasses unit is realized. It also guards against the gas leaking around the unit. However, metal spacers could cause water to develop at bottom of sealed unit.

Spacers can be constructed from various materials such as thermoplastics and steel. Spacers made of aluminum that have a thermal barrier will aid in reducing condensation on the surface of the glass.

The most commonly used sealant in IGU units is butyl. Secondary sealants are also a possibility. Secondary sealants are typically polysulphide or two-part polyurethane.

The lifespan of an insulating glass unit will depend on the quality of the materials employed. Typically, an IGU is expected to last between 10 and 20 years. The installation process will determine the lifespan of the unit. Tempered glass

Tempered double-Doubled Glazed windows glass consists of laminated and tempered glass. These two types of glass are used in windows and doors to improve security. The glass is tempered to give more strength and resistance to impacts. The laminated layer helps to keep the glass pieces together in the event that they break.

Typical applications of glass that has been tempered include refrigerator shelves, windows and doors. It is also used in skylights, oven doors and shower enclosures. Tempered glass breaks into smaller pieces than normal glass.

Annealed glass is the most well-known choice for double-glazed windows, but tempered glass can be more versatile than annealed glass and safer. For instance, it's less likely to break and is the reason why it is sometimes recommended for car rear window replacements.

The process of creating tempering glass involves an ensuing cooling and heating process that produces a material with increased strength and safety. Tempered glass has a strength up to four times greater than standard glass when compared with annealed.

While tempering glass is a great option for doors and windows, it can be more expensive than annealed or tempered glass. Because the process is more complex and requires higher temperatures, tempered glass could be more expensive than glass that is annealed. Tempered glass can be found in clear, dark green, and dark blue.
